Ignazio Balsamo (actor)
Ignazio Balsamo (born October 25, 1912 in Catania ; † August 7, 1994 there ) was an Italian actor .
Life
Balsamo came into contact with the film scene as an extra when he was involved in films shot in his native Sicily . His expressive, hard face made him play the roles of villains in the theater, where he was discovered by Pietro Germi for his In nome della legge . After this premiere as a member of the Mafia, Balsamo moved to Rome , where he could quickly gain a foothold in the studios, but was determined to be the bad boy. Although he played in a large number of dramas and adventure films as well as in socially committed works, he rarely got beyond supporting roles. For producer Federico Zappulla he also worked as a coordinator of various productions, as well as for Fortunato Misiano .
Balsamo was married to actress Gina Rapicavoli and wrote two comedies set in his homeland.
Filmography (selection)
- 1949: In the name of the law (In nome della legge)
- 1950: Fair game (Il brigante Musolino)
- 1952: Lucrezia, the red corsair (Jolanda, la figlia del Corsaro Nero)
- 1955: The world will be ours (Il mondo sarà nostro)
- 1960: Un dollaro di fifa
- 1960: Pirate Coast (I pirati della costa)
- 1961: Hercules, the hero of Carthage (La vendetta di Ursus)
- 1962: One against seven (Duello nella Sila)
- 1962: The gray galley (Odio mortale)
- 1967: Two idiots against Django (Due Rrringos nel Texas)
- 1969: Zorro alla corte d'Inghilterra
- 1972: Poppäa - The Empress of Gladiators (Le caldi notti di Poppea)
